The plant’s thick, fleshy leaves store water, which makes it well suited to a busy routine and warm, dry rooms.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eIn the image, the ‘Tarantula’ grows as a clustered mound of short stems topped with tight leaf rosettes. The leaves are narrow and pointed with a matte, almost felted texture that reads calm and understated in Scandinavian interiors. The warm terracotta pot adds a practical benefit too: it is breathable and helps the soil dry evenly—useful for succulents that dislike sitting in moisture.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003ch3\u003ePlant care\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cul\u003e \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eLight requirements:\u003c\/strong\u003e Bright light is best. A sunny windowsill with a few hours of gentle direct sun (morning or late afternoon) supports compact growth and good colour. In low light, growth may become looser.\u003c\/li\u003e \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eWatering routine:\u003c\/strong\u003e Water thoroughly, then let the soil dry out completely before watering again. In winter, water sparingly. Avoid frequent small sips—succulents prefer a soak-and-dry rhythm.\u003c\/li\u003e \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eHumidity preferences:\u003c\/strong\u003e Low to moderate humidity. Normal indoor air is ideal; no misting needed.\u003c\/li\u003e \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eTemperature range:\u003c\/strong\u003e Typical indoor temperatures \u003cstrong\u003e18–26°C\u003c\/strong\u003e. Keep above \u003cstrong\u003e10–12°C\u003c\/strong\u003e and away from cold draughts.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e \u003ch3\u003eGrowth and characteristics\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cul\u003e \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003ePlant species:\u003c\/strong\u003e Crassula (cultivar ‘Tarantula’)\u003c\/li\u003e \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eApproximate size at delivery:\u003c\/strong\u003e Grown in a Ø9 cm pot; typically compact and low, suited to small surfaces\u003c\/li\u003e \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eLeaf type:\u003c\/strong\u003e Thick, fleshy leaves with a soft, velvety texture; grey-green tone\u003c\/li\u003e \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eGrowth speed:\u003c\/strong\u003e Slow to moderate under bright light\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e \u003ch3\u003ePlacement in the home\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003ePlace Crassula ‘Tarantula’ where it can receive strong daylight: a kitchen windowsill, a bright bedroom shelf, or a living room sideboard near a window. It also works well on desks in bright home offices because it stays compact and does not require frequent care. If you group succulents together, leave a little space around the plant so air can circulate and the soil dries properly.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003ch3\u003eCare tips\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eUse a free-draining cactus\/succulent soil or add extra grit\/perlite to standard potting soil. Always empty excess water from any outer cachepot after watering. If the leaves begin to soften, it often indicates the plant has been watered too frequently; if growth stretches and spaces out, it usually needs more light. Rotate the pot occasionally for even growth, and brush dust from the leaves gently with a dry, soft cloth.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003ch3\u003eShipping\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This plant is shipped directly from a Netherlands grower to ensure freshness and plant health during transport.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003ch3\u003ePlant information\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cul\u003e \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003ePlant type:\u003c\/strong\u003e Live indoor succulent\u003c\/li\u003e \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eSpecies \/ variety:\u003c\/strong\u003e Crassula ‘Tarantula’\u003c\/li\u003e \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003ePot size:\u003c\/strong\u003e Ø9 cm\u003c\/li\u003e \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003ePot included:\u003c\/strong\u003e Yes, terracotta nursery pot\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e","brand":"Kolibri Company","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":52985295274327,"sku":"39137","price":8.99,"currency_code":"EUR","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0988\/4552\/4311\/files\/2c53c6ce-a6c5-4fb3-935c-cb069a5bbcf0_1200x1200_fill.jpg?v=1773213231"},{"product_id":"kolibri-greens-green-plant-succulent-crassula-hobbit-pot-size-o6cm-green-houseplant-fresh-from-the-grower","title":"Crassula Ovata Hobbit Succulent – Green","description":"\u003cdiv\u003e\n\u003ch2\u003ePlant description\u003c\/h2\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eCrassula ovata ‘Hobbit’\u003c\/strong\u003e is a compact succulent with distinctive tubular leaves that curl slightly at the tips. Its upright form suits calm interiors where clean lines and proportion matter, and the small pot size makes it useful in tighter spots—on a bedside table, a home office desk, or grouped with other succulents on a tray. If light is limited, it will cope, but growth may become looser and more stretched.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003ch3\u003eCare tips\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eChoose fast-draining soil.\u003c\/strong\u003e A cactus\/succulent mix helps roots stay dry between waterings. If you repot, use a pot with drainage holes and avoid heavy, moisture-retentive compost.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eWater with intention.\u003c\/strong\u003e When you water, soak the soil thoroughly and let excess drain away. Never leave the nursery pot standing in water in a cachepot or saucer.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eRotate for even growth.\u003c\/strong\u003e Turn the pot every few weeks so stems develop evenly toward the light source.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eRead the stems.\u003c\/strong\u003e Firm stems indicate good balance. Soft, translucent or collapsing stems usually point to overwatering—extend the dry period and check that the soil drains freely.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003ch3\u003eShipping\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This plant is shipped directly from a Netherlands grower to ensure freshness and plant health during transport.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003ch3\u003ePlant information\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003ePlant type:\u003c\/strong\u003e Live indoor succulent\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eSpecies or variety:\u003c\/strong\u003e Stapelia\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eApproximate size at delivery:\u003c\/strong\u003e Height approx. 15 cm; pot size Ø6 cm\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003ePot included:\u003c\/strong\u003e Yes, supplied in a nursery pot\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e","brand":"Kolibri Company","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":52985295765847,"sku":"10409","price":5.99,"currency_code":"EUR","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0988\/4552\/4311\/files\/18f6e7bb-8e4d-4489-8b3b-01f78bafd1ad_1200x1200_fill.jpg?v=1773213298"},{"product_id":"kolibri-greens-green-plant-succulent-aloe-brevolia-pot-size-o9cm-green-houseplant-fresh-from-the-grower","title":"Aloe Brevolia Rosette Succulent – Green","description":"\u003cdiv\u003e\n\u003ch2\u003ePlant description\u003c\/h2\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eKolibri Greens Aloe Brevolia\u003c\/strong\u003e is a compact succulent aloe delivered in a \u003cstrong\u003eØ9 cm nursery pot\u003c\/strong\u003e, with an approximate height of \u003cstrong\u003e20 cm\u003c\/strong\u003e. Good light keeps the rosette tight and prevents stretching. In lower light, Echeveria tends to grow taller and looser as it searches for brightness. If your home has limited natural light, consider the brightest spot available and rotate the pot occasionally for even growth.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003ch3\u003eCare tips\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eChoose a pot with drainage when repotting, and use a gritty cactus\/succulent mix to reduce the risk of root rot. Water at the soil level and try to keep water out of the rosette. If leaves soften or become translucent, it is often a sign of overwatering; wrinkled lower leaves usually indicate it is time to water. A light feed during spring and summer (succulent fertiliser at reduced strength) supports steady growth, but this plant does well with minimal feeding.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003ch3\u003eShipping\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This plant is shipped directly from a Netherlands grower to ensure freshness and plant health during transport.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003ch3\u003ePlant information\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cul\u003e \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003ePlant type:\u003c\/strong\u003e Live indoor succulent\u003c\/li\u003e \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eSpecies \/ variety:\u003c\/strong\u003e Echeveria ‘Miranda’\u003c\/li\u003e \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003eApproximate size at delivery:\u003c\/strong\u003e Height approx. 13 cm; pot size Ø9 cm\u003c\/li\u003e \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003ePot included:\u003c\/strong\u003e Delivered in a nursery pot (decorative outer pot not included)\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e","brand":"Kolibri Company","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":52985300877655,"sku":"69","price":8.99,"currency_code":"EUR","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0988\/4552\/4311\/files\/078eaff0-36b3-4979-a573-7fa12517aa11_1200x1200_fill.jpg?v=1773231705"},{"product_id":"kolibri-greens-green-plant-succulent-echeveria-miranda-green-houseplant-fresh-from-the-grower-o12cm","title":"Echeveria Miranda Succulent – Green","description":"\u003cdiv\u003e\n\u003ch2\u003ePlant description\u003c\/h2\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eEcheveria ‘Miranda’\u003c\/strong\u003e is a compact succulent with thick, fleshy leaves that grow in a neat rosette.
